{Wedding Wednesday} What to Wear to the Bridal Expo

If you caught my last episode of Behind the Veil, I dole out some tips for surviving your first Bridal Expo and a few fashion tips, too. If you’ve just gotten engaged or are in the midst of planning your wedding, chances are you’re planning on stopping by the Bridal Expo at some point. So let me just prepare you a bit: it’s going to be a LONG day. Plan accordingly. Here’s a few ways to stay stylish and be practical, too.

Some flat sandals and a summer dress are a great way to be stylish and comfortable. By all means, take a giant tote or at the very least, a great crossbody bag like this Tory Burch Mini Messenger. You’ll be getting lots of flyers to stow away and your arms will be aching!

Not a dress girl? No sweat. Try out one of this season’s hottest jean trends, cropped jeans. Look for flats that have some good padding inside since you’ll be doing plenty of walking and standing around throughout the day.

Cliff notes:

  • Make a wedding specific email! It’s my No. 1 tip.
  • Print a few business cards in advance to drop off with vendors.
  • Bring a tote or cross-body bag to stow all your flyers!
  • Don’t try and talk to everyone, you’ll never finish.
